I guarantee this recipe for keto chicken and dumplings will warm every bone down to your toes. This chicken soup has big chunks of vegetables and chicken. The low carb dumpling is one of the best I have tried. It cooks in the steam from the chicken broth simmering in the pot of soup.

This keto soup recipe can be made in 30 minutes thanks to a few shortcuts. In this video, I show you how to make low carb chicken and dumplings using a pre-cooked rotisserie chicken and premade chicken broth.

KETO CHICKEN & DUMPLINGS RECIPE

4 tablespoons butter
1/2 leek, sliced
4 celery stalks, chopped
1/2 onion, chopped
1/4 cup chopped carrots (optional)
3 cups cooked shredded chicken
1 zucchini, cut into half moons
32 oz Bare Bones Chicken Bone Broth
1/2 to 1 teaspoon of salt, to taste
1 cup almond flour
1/2 cup unflavored whey protein powder
1 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on xanthan gum
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on onion powder
1/2 cup hot boiling water

In a big stockpot, melt butter over medium heat. Add leek, celery, onion and carrots and cook until softened.
Add chicken, zucchini, and chicken broth. Bring to a boil. Once boiling, turn heat to low and simmer. Season with salt and pepper.
While the chicken soup is cooking, begin making the dumplings. In a small bowl, mix together almond flour, protein powder, baking powder, xantham gum, salt and onion powder.
Pour in hot boiling water and stir with a spatula until just combined.
To form the biscuits, it’s best to use wet hands to keep the dough from sticking to your hands. Grab a chunk of dough and roll into the ball. Repeat until you have 6-8 dough balls.
Evenly put the dumpling balls on top of the chicken soup. Cover and let simmer on low for 10 minutes. Remove from heat and serve.
